Hex head bolts and nuts are characterized by their six-sided (hexagonal) head, which allows for tightening with a wrench or socket. The bolt features a threaded shaft, while the nut is a threaded component designed to mate with the bolt, creating a clamping force. This simple yet effective design provides exceptional holding power. Hex head bolts and nuts are manufactured from a variety of materials, each offering distinct properties to suit different applications. Common materials include: Carbon Steel (most common, offering strength and affordability), Stainless Steel (excellent corrosion resistance, ideal for outdoor or marine environments), Alloy Steel (enhanced strength and toughness for high-stress applications), and Brass (corrosion resistance and conductivity). The selection of the right material is crucial for ensuring the fastener’s performance and longevity in its intended environment. Material Properties Comparison:
• Carbon Steel: High strength, cost-effective, prone to corrosion.
• Stainless Steel: Excellent corrosion resistance, moderate strength, higher cost.
• Alloy Steel: Superior strength and toughness, good corrosion resistance with coatings.
• Brass: Corrosion resistance, electrical conductivity, lower strength.
Hex head bolts are graded based on their tensile strength, indicating the maximum stress they can withstand before breaking. Common grades include Grade 5, Grade 8, and Metric Grades 8.8, 10.9, and 12.9. Higher grades denote greater strength. Selecting the appropriate grade is essential for ensuring the joint can bear the intended load. Using a higher grade than necessary is often acceptable, but using a lower grade can compromise the structural integrity of the assembly. Understanding these grades is crucial for safe and reliable fastening.
The applications of hex head bolts and nuts are incredibly diverse. They are extensively used in the automotive industry for assembling engine components, chassis, and body panels. In construction, they secure structural steel, connect concrete elements, and fasten roofing systems. Machinery relies on these fasteners for assembling various parts, ensuring reliable operation. From pipelines and bridges to furniture and appliances, hex head bolts and nuts play a crucial role in countless assemblies. Hex head bolts and nuts are manufactured to adhere to various international standards, including ISO, DIN, ANSI, and ASTM. These standards define dimensions, materials, mechanical properties, and testing procedures. Compliance with these standards ensures consistency, quality, and interchangeability. While often used interchangeably, bolts and screws differ primarily in how they're used. A bolt typically threads into a nut to create a clamping force, while a screw threads directly into a material. Bolts generally require access to both sides of the joined materials, whereas screws can be installed from one side. Hex head bolts are almost always used with a nut to secure components together. Both are crucial fasteners, but their applications differ based on the assembly requirements.
Corrosion can be mitigated by selecting appropriate materials, such as stainless steel or applying protective coatings like zinc plating. For outdoor applications, using corrosion-resistant fasteners is vital. Regular inspection and cleaning can also help prevent corrosion buildup. Applying anti-seize lubricant during installation can also provide a protective barrier. Consider the environmental conditions when choosing fasteners to ensure long-term durability.
The appropriate torque depends on the bolt’s size, material, and grade, as well as the materials being joined. Consulting a torque chart specific to the fastener and application is crucial. Overtightening can damage the bolt or the joined materials, while undertightening can lead to loosening and failure. Using a calibrated torque wrench is essential for accurate and consistent tightening.
